Our Members

Our members come from all different majors in order to build skills in engineering, design and business. With over 50 people, the effort and creativity of our members is key to our team. Members and alums from our team have used the skills learned in the club to work in companies such as Apple, John Deere, McMaster, Texas Instruments, Tesla, and more.

Current Team


Nicholas Yeung – Information Science 2025

Engineering Director

Advay Sudarshan – Mechanical Engineering 2025

Mechanical Lead

Antheria Jiang – Mechanical Engineering 2026

Mechanical Lead

Nicholas Skweres – Mechanical Engineering 2026

Electrical Lead

Estela Medrano – Computer Engineering 2026

Embedded Lead

Haoming Mei – Computer Engineering 2026